Security Evaluation Factors

Encryption Protocols and Algorithms

When selecting a VPN airport provider, prioritize those supporting modern encryption protocols. Recommended protocols include:

  • WireGuard: A next-generation protocol balancing speed and security, using ChaCha20 encryption.
  • OpenVPN: Mature and stable, supporting AES-256-GCM encryption, ideal for high-security scenarios.
  • IKEv2/IPsec: Mobile-friendly, but some implementations may have backdoor risks.

Avoid deprecated protocols like PPTP and L2TP, which have known vulnerabilities.

Logging Policies and Privacy Protection

A strict no-logs policy is the cornerstone of security. Users should carefully review the privacy policy to ensure the provider does not record:

  • Connection timestamps and IP addresses
  • Browsing history and DNS queries
  • Bandwidth usage

Opt for providers that have undergone independent audits, such as Mullvad or IVPN, whose no-logs claims are third-party verified.

Security Features

  • Kill Switch: Automatically blocks network traffic if the VPN connection drops, preventing IP leaks.
  • DNS Leak Protection: Ensures all DNS requests go through the VPN tunnel.
  • Multi-Hop Connections: Routes traffic through multiple nodes, increasing tracking difficulty.

Speed Optimization Strategies

Node Distribution and Load

More nodes are not always better; geographic coverage and load balancing matter. Quality providers typically deploy 100+ nodes globally, with redundant nodes in popular regions (e.g., US, Japan, Singapore). Users should select nodes geographically close and with load below 70%.

Protocol Impact on Speed

  • WireGuard: Lowest latency, ideal for streaming and gaming.
  • OpenVPN UDP: Faster than TCP mode but may be blocked by firewalls.
  • Shadowsocks: Strong obfuscation but slightly higher encryption overhead.

Real-world tests show WireGuard is 30%-50% faster than OpenVPN for 4K video streaming.

Bandwidth Limits and Fair Use Policies

Some providers impose bandwidth caps on free or low-cost plans. Choose providers explicitly offering "unlimited bandwidth" without fair use policies (FUP). Also, check for P2P download restrictions.

Comprehensive Selection Advice

Scenario-Based Recommendations

  • Privacy First: Choose providers supporting WireGuard, no-logs, and cryptocurrency payments, such as Mullvad.
  • Streaming Unblocking: Prioritize providers with nodes covering Netflix, Disney+ regions, like ExpressVPN.
  • Gaming Acceleration: Focus on low-latency nodes and UDP protocol support, such as NordVPN.

Testing and Verification

Before subscribing, use free trials or money-back guarantees to test:

  1. Measure latency and throughput using iperf3 or Speedtest.
  2. Check for IP and DNS leaks via ipleak.net.
  3. Verify geolocation at whatismyipaddress.com.

What is the difference between a VPN airport and a traditional VPN?
A VPN airport typically refers to a proxy service that provides multiple nodes and protocol access. Users subscribe to get node information and connect via a client. Compared to traditional VPNs, airports focus more on node quantity and speed optimization, but privacy protection levels vary.
How can I test the speed of a VPN airport?
Use tools like iperf3 or Speedtest to measure latency, download, and upload speeds before and after connecting. Test during off-peak hours and take multiple averages for accuracy.
Are free VPN airports safe?
Free services often monetize by selling user data or injecting ads, posing privacy risks. It's recommended to prioritize paid services, especially those with independent audits and no-logs policies.
